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69 3343342478 976290522 92055020
806940 7801633 3796768477
806940 7801633 3796768477
0747960104 31 563742
All about undefined
Interested in learning more?
806940 7801633 3796768477
0747960104 31 563742
See more
1674836 0275
521 8645 808 0637 29670398168
See more
5441 9568 26
1354 7639956075 336
See more